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: COPD patients obtained informed consent
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Inability to inhale unassisted; inability to perform spirometry tests; pregnancy; severe comorbidities affecting quality of life, including malignancy, cardiac failure, renal failure, or severe liver dysfunction; and comorbidity of severe prostatic hypertrophy and closed-angle glaucoma.
